APPLICABLE REGULATIONS: Chapter 4.20 of the Dublin Municipal Code regulates Massage Establishments and Massage Services within the City. Section 8-21.14.2 of the Zoning Ordinance defines Massage Establishment as an establishment having a fixed place of business where any person engages in or carries on or permits to be engaged in or carried on any of the activities described in the definition of "massage" described in the City of Dublin Municipal Code, Chapter 4.20, Massage Establishments and Massage Services. Any establishment engaged in or carrying on, or permitting any combination of massage and bathhouse shall be deemed a massage establishment. Section 8-49.2 A)20) specifies that a Massage Establishment is a conditional use in the C-2 District and shall be permitted only if approved by the Planning Commission. Section 8-94.0 states that conditional uses must be analyzed to determine: 1) whether or not the use is required by the public need; 2) whether or not the use will be properly related to other land uses, transportation and service facilities in the vicinity; 3) whether or not the use will materially affect the health or safety of persons residing or working in the vicinity; and 4) whether or not the use will be contrary to the specific intent clauses or performance standards established for the district in which it is located. ENVIRONMENTAL REVIEW: The project has been found to be Categorically Exempt from the California Environmental Quality Act (CEQA) under Section 15301, Class 1 of the State CEQA Guidelines. The project consists of the operation of a new massage establishment use in an existing commercial facility, involving a negligible expansion of the use beyond that previously existing. NOTIFICATION: Public Notice of the November 7, 1994 hearing was published in the local newspaper, mailed to adjacent property owners, and posted in public buildings. ������ PAGE OFL= -2- ANALYSIS: The Applicant and owner of the Cuttin' Up Salon, Linda Marie Peixoto, is requesting Conditional Use Permit approval to allow the operation of a massage establishment and use within the existing beauty salon located at 6982 Village Parkway. Cuttin' Up Salon is a full service skin and hair care facility which operates from 8:00 a.m. to 9:00 p.m., Tuesday through Saturday. The Applicant has indicated that Ms. Debra Meuser, a certified massage therapist, will conduct massage therapy on a part-time basis between the hours of 9:00 a.m. to 7:00 p.m., Tuesday through Saturday. Both the Applicant and the massage therapist must comply with the Massage Establishments and Massage Services regulations and requirements specified by Chapter 4.20 of the Dublin Municipal Code. The regulations require a massage therapist to obtain a massage permit from Dublin Police Services prior to conducting the massage therapy business. A separate massage permit from Police Services is required for the premises on which the operation of a massage establishment is to be conducted. As a condition of approval of Draft Resolution, Exhibit B, the Applicant and massage therapist are required to obtain the necessary massage permits from Dublin Police Services prior to establishment of the massage services use. Both the massage therapist and the Applicant have already applied for massage permits with Police Services. The proposed project, as conditioned, is in compliance with the Dublin Zoning Ordinance and General Plan and has been reviewed by other City departments and government agencies. The project is also consistent and compatible with the surrounding commercial and personal service type uses especially the skin and hair care facility in which the use will be located. A massage establishment is considered a personal service type use in the C-2-B-40 Zoning district, since it primarily provides a personal improvement or appearance type service. Staff recommends approval of the Conditional Use Permit request to allow a massage establishment and use, subject to the conditions of approval specified in the Draft Resolution, Exhibit B. APPLICABLE REGULATIONS: Section 8-94. 2 states in part that the Planning Commission or Zoning Administrator shall receive, hear and decide applications to renew or extend the term of a Conditional Use or to modify or waive any condition previously imposed upon a Conditional Use. ENVIRONMENTAL REVIEW: This project is Categorically Exempt from CEQA under Section 15301, Class 1 (a) of the California Environmental Quality Act guidelines. ANALYSIS Harrison's Marine Centers is requesting an additional 1-year extension of time to Conditional Use Permit PA 94-003 , which was approved by the Planning Commission on February 8, 1994, and will expire on February 17, 1995. The owners are requesting this additional time period in order to continue their search for a permanent location for a new facility within the City of Dublin. Condition #2 of Resolution No. 94-07, specifies that the approval of the Conditional Use Permit may be extended on a yearly basis by the Planning Commission upon the determination that the conditions of approval remain adequate. Staff reviewed the existing site with Dublin Police Services for any safety or security issues or concerns. Dublin Police Services indicated that the overall layout of the facility has made the site highly visible from Dougherty Road and Dublin Boulevard during patrol. Staff conducted a site inspection and determined that the use is in compliance with the conditions of approval of Resolution No. 94-07 . Furthermore, Staff has determined that the conditions of approval remain adequate. The owner is requesting the Planning Commission approve the Harrison' s Marine Centers request for an additional 1-year time extension of their Conditional Use Permit. RECOMMENDATIONS: For a temporary use, the owners of Harrison's Marine have done an exceptional job of improving and maintaining the site and have been operating the business in compliance with the Zoning Ordinance. Staff recommends that the Planning Commission determine that the conditions of approval remain adequate and approve the owners request for the additional extension of time.
